Villarreal accept Salernitana’s offer to sign Boulaye Dia

As broken by Fabrizio Romano, Villarreal and Salernitana have come to an agreement that will see Boulaye Dia move to Serie A.

According to the deal, Dia will join the Italian outfit on loan for the 2022/23 season for a fee of €1 million. The agreement also includes a buy-out option worth €12 million if Salernitana wish to purchase the Senegalese international permanently.

It was communicated on Monday that Villarreal are keen to sign Umar Sadiq from newly promoted Almería. The offloading of Dia frees up the budget necessary to make a move for the Nigerian striker.

Earlier in the transfer window it was believed that Edinson Cavani would join Villarreal, but according to reports coming through yesterday, the Uruguayan wants to go to Valencia instead.

Arriving from Stade Reims in the summer of 2021, Boulaye Dia made 35 appearances for Villarreal last season in all competitions and scored seven goals.
